No, it is not against the decree, nor is it particulary strange. Life insurance is not like motor insurance or health insurance where on earth the claim payment depends on showing an actual loss. If you have two car insurance policies, they would produce sure the total of the claim payments would not exceed the loss on your accident. With vivacity insurance, if you have a $100,000 policy and you die, the pay is $100,000. If you have another for $50,000 it have to pay $50,000. At issue, the insurance company should fashion sure that there is a possible relationship between your financial situation and your insurance coverage. If you make $20,000 per year and apply for $1,000,000 within coverage, it should raise a red flag, but have three policies would not be strange.

As far as I know in attendance is no limit on the NUMBER of policies that can be written on one existence. However, I believe there is a restraint on the dollar amount of insurance that can be written on one life. The control will vary by company and by the characteristics of the being being insured. For example, an insurance company would not be predictable to insure a bus boy's life for $5 million, but it might insure a corporate CEO's life span for $5 million.
No it is not illegal. Insurance companies will want to know how much total coverage one have and will turn down business on someone who they feel cannot afford extra coverage, but as long as someone is willing and competent to pay for it, they will vend it to them, whether it is their first policy or their fifth.
One of the first questions on a natural life insurance application is about the beneficiary. Underwriting desires to know the relationship to the issured. If the issured is married and the beneficiary is going to be someone other than the spouse, they want to know why and may require the spouse to sign bad on it.
